The Minister of Consumer and Business Services oversees the Licence Appeal Tribunal in Ontario. This tribunal functions as an independent adjudicator, providing review and appeal functions for various licensing decisions made by ministries and regulatory bodies. The Ministry of Consumer and Business Services is specifically focused on consumer protection, business regulation, and licensing, thereby making it the appropriate governing body for matters related to licensing appeals.

By being situated under this ministry, the tribunal ensures that citizens have a fair avenue to contest decisions that affect their business operations or professional standing. This aligns with the ministry's goals of ensuring a fair marketplace and protecting consumer rights.
